Starting about a year and a half ago, my Kia Sorento has sounded like there is something wrong with the suspension, as there are grinding/rattling noises when driving. It's especially noticeable when driving through town or going over bumps. I have taken it in 3 times to both a dealership and local mechanic that honors Allstate Warranty. They have replaced the struts and joints more than once and the sounds just come right back. No mechanic has been able to tell me what is going on as they don't know. Just one of those very annoying things I have to deal with, I guess.
